DRV.FAULTS

Description

DRV.FAULTS returns a list of all currently active faults in the system, preceded by their fault number which matches the number displayed on the drive display.

To clear the faults, either issue a DRV.CLRFAULTS or issue a DRV.DIS followed by DRV.EN.

If no active faults are in the system, then after executing DRV.CLRFAULTS the value read by DRV.FAULTS is "No faults active".

Example

-->DRV.FAULTS

502: Bus under voltage.

-->
